
add_library(KirigamiPlasmaStyle MODULE ${org.kde.desktop_SRCS})

target_sources(KirigamiPlasmaStyle PRIVATE
    plugin.cpp
    units.cpp
    plasmatheme.cpp
)

target_link_libraries(KirigamiPlasmaStyle
    PUBLIC
        Qt6::Core
        KF6::KirigamiPlatform
    PRIVATE
        Qt6::Qml
        Qt6::Quick
        KF6::ConfigWidgets
        KF6::IconThemes
        Plasma::Plasma
)

install(TARGETS KirigamiPlasmaStyle DESTINATION ${KDE_INSTALL_PLUGINDIR}/kf6/kirigami/platform)

install(FILES
    AbstractApplicationHeader.qml
    Icon.qml
    DESTINATION ${KDE_INSTALL_QMLDIR}/org/kde/kirigami/styles/Plasma
)
